Do not foll around with feedback loop, it must remain as the original desing, if you change feedback ratio the amp may run into oascillation and the input stage will overload.

You should go to the " leach low tim" page to see what should be done to set in a volume control.

If you are adding wiring in the input of the amp it must be made with shielded wire to prevent noise induction, and there is special care about ground loops with the shield: basic rule is that the shield of the wire must be grounded only ay one end at the source of signal if there is already a ground path, and if there is no ground path the shield should be connected at both ends.
